Laura O'Callaghan

Laura O'Callaghan

Political Correspondent
London
Laura O’Callaghan is the political correspondent covering Westminster politics. Reporting from the British Parliament, she has covered the UK’s response to the war in Ukraine, the Covid-19 pandemic, the death of Queen Elizabeth II, the coronation of King Charles III and foreign relations. Before joining The National in 2021, she worked as a reporter for The Daily Express and a local journalist in east London.
